China Expresses Readiness to Assist Azerbaijan in Fight against Corona Virus
Baku / 29.03.20 / Turan: State Advisor to the People’s Republic of China (PRC), Minister of Foreign Affairs of China Wang Yi sent a telegram to the Minister of Foreign Affairs of Azerbaijan Elmar Mammadyarov in connection with the Corona Virus pandemic, the Azerbaijani Foreign Ministry press service said on March 28.
Wang Yi expressed gratitude to Azerbaijan on behalf of the PRC for supporting China in the fight against the Corona Virus epidemic.
As Turan already reported, in early February, President Ilham Aliyev expressed condolences for the death of people from the Corona Virus in China and his willingness to help. A little later, the Sumgait Executive Power sent 100 thousand medical hats, 40 thousand masks, 100 thousand sterile gloves, 100 liters of alcohol, 100 thousand shoe covers, five kilograms of chloramine powder and 1,850 tablets of chloramine to the city of Minyan.
“China is ready to assist the Azerbaijani side within its capabilities, to maintain close ties regarding the epidemiological situation, the suppression of the pandemic and the exchange of experience in controlling the disease, as well as medical treatment. We believe that the Azerbaijani side will quickly eliminate the threat of infection, and relations between China and Azerbaijan will receive a new and even greater impetus for development,” Wang Yi said in a telegram
According to Turan, Azerbaijan needs the help and experience of China, especially in terms of public administration in combating the pandemic, as well as vaccination.
The Azerbaijani market is also experiencing problems with the cessation of deliveries of non-food and industrial goods from China, which should be resumed. — 0—
